Remove spark plug on #1 cylinder, rotate engine and use a screwdriver to feel when piston on TDC compression stroke. (All the way to top) Remove distributor cap and look at where rotor is pointing. That one. You can remove valve cover to tell compression stroke, both valves will be closed, otherwise you may be 180° off

Drain the radiator into a container. Remove the upper radiator hose at the engine and remove the 2 thermostat housing bolts. Remove the thermostat and clean the surfaces. Install the new thermostat,housing and bolts. Reinstall the upper hose and top off the system.
